Senior Technical Support Engineer - SQL Engine
Be Part of Building the Future
Dremio is The Easy and Open Data Lakehouse, providing self-service analytics with data warehouse functionality and data lake flexibility across all of your data. Dremio increases agility with a revolutionary data-as-code approach that adopts Git concepts to enable data experimentation, version control, and governance. In addition, Dremio breaks down data silos by simplifying ingestion into the lakehouse, and also allowing queries directly on databases and data warehouses. All of this is available through a fully managed service that not only eliminates the need to maintain infrastructure and software, but also automatically optimizes the data in the lakehouse to maximize performance for every workload.
Founded in 2015, Dremio is headquartered in Santa Clara, CA. Investors include Cisco Investments, Insight Partners, Lightspeed Venture Partners, Norwest Venture Partners, Redpoint Ventures, and Sapphire Ventures. For more information, visit www.dremio.com. Connect with Dremio on GitHub, LinkedIn, Twitter, and Facebook.
If you, like us, say “bring it on” to exciting challenges that really do change the world, we have endless opportunities where you can make your mark.
About the role
As a Senior Technical Support Engineer, you are a customer-focused team player who is passionate about solving highly technical problems and predisposed to delivering an exceptional customer experience. Drawing on your deep technical expertise, as well as exceptional communication skills, you will quickly engage with customers and provide expert help in addressing their reported problems. This is a continuous learning and teaching role where you will develop and share your knowledge of troubleshooting, configuration, and exciting new technologies, including those that are complementary to the Dremio and data/analytics ecosystem.
What you’ll be doing
- Provide thoughtful direction and support for technical inquiries
- Manage the day-to-day aspects of support cases, incidents, and escalations
- Ensure issues have the appropriate focus and are resolved as expediently as possible
- Document and record all activity in accordance with both internal and external security standards
- Research, reproduce, troubleshoot, and solve highly challenging technical issues
- Serve as a subject-matter expert on Dremio solutions and the data/analytics ecosystem
- Participate in on-call rotation for after-hours, holiday, and weekend support coverage
- Contribute frequently answered questions to the Dremio knowledge base
What we’re looking for
- 5+ years of experience troubleshooting and resolving urgent, high-visibility technical problems
- Lifetime learner, self-motivated with the ability to multi-task during high-pressure situations
- B.S. or M.S in Computer Science or a related technical field or equivalent practical experience
- 5+ years of relational database operations, backup/restore, provisioning, database HA concepts
- Troubleshooting complex SQL statements via query plans
- Extensive experience with SQL Performance tuning
- Relational Database Internals experience.
Strong hands-on experience working with or supporting the following:
- Expert-level Linux command line experience
- Expert-level Java and JVM troubleshooting, e.g., collection and evaluation of application log files, jstack output, heap dumps, gc logs. Reviewing JFR recordings.
- Troubleshooting JVM performance issues
- In-depth knowledge of Cloud Service Provider technologies (AWS, Azure, GCP)
Knowledge of the following:
- Authentication and security configuration such as LDAP, Kerberos, SSL/TLS, second priority: SSO/OAuth/OIDC
- Docker, Docker Build, Docker Hub, and cloud provider container repositories
- Kubernetes configuration and troubleshooting, including Helm charts, storage options, networking, logging, and basic kubectl CLI
- Database connectivity - ODBC/JDBC and BI Tools (Power BI, Tableau, SuperSet).
Bonus points if you have
- Cloudera/Hortonworks Hadoop operations and troubleshooting experience, including working with Zookeeper, HDFS, Hive, YARN, and related components like Cloudera Manager/Ambari, Ranger/Sentry, etc.
- Distributed Systems - vertical and horizontal scalability, reliability, and availability.
- Experience with high-availability concepts and configurations; load balancers, nginx, HaProxy, etc.
- Experience programming in Java
- Shell Scripting
- Python scripting
- NoSQL database experience (e.g. MongoDB, Cassandra, etc.)
- REST API programming
What we offer
- Medical, dental and vision insurance
- 401(k) Plan
- Short term / long term disability and life insurance
- Pre-IPO stock options
- Flexible PTO
- 16 hours of volunteer time off
- 12 company paid holidays, including Juneteenth
- Remote work options
- Paid parental leave
- Employee Assistance Program (EAP)
- Biannual swag surprise
**Certain benefits are only allowed to full-time Dremio employees and may not be the same across all locations.#LI-JW1 #LI-Remote
The base salary range for this position is $114,943 to $155,511 per year. The base salary actually offered to a successful candidate will take into account various relevant and non-discriminatory business factors including, without limitation, the candidate’s geographic location, job-related experience, knowledge, and skills, and education, as well as internal equity considerations. A successful candidate may also be eligible to earn additional compensation including commissions and/or bonuses.
What we value
At Dremio, we hold ourselves to high standards when it comes to People, Thinking, and Action. Our Gnarlies (that's what we call our employees) communicate with clarity, drive accountability, and are respectful towards each other. We confront brutal facts and focus on results while operating with a sense of urgency and building a "flywheel". People who like to jump in and drive momentum will thrive in our #GnarlyLife.
Dremio is an equal opportunity employer supporting workforce diversity. We do not discriminate on the basis of race, religion, color, national origin, gender identity, sexual orientation, age, marital status, protected veteran status, disability status, or any other unlawful factor.
Dremio is committed to providing any necessary accommodations for individuals with disabilities within our application and interview process. To request accommodation due to a disability, please inform your recruiter.
Dremio has policies in place to protect the personal information that employees and applicants disclose to us. Please click here to review the privacy notice.